Responsibilities:
Prepare detailed counterparty credit reviews utilizing financial statements, market data and relevant industry news. Identify key credit risks and recommend counterparty limits and credit terms for new and existing counterparties.
Monitor trading exposure to ensure adherence to credit limits and resolve excesses by calling for collateral when appropriate.
Act as a daily point of contact for front, middle, and back-office functions of the organization for credit related inquiries.
Assist credit managers with covering portfolios, preparing data, and spreading financial statements.
Ensure compliance with the company’s credit policies and procedures.
Assist in the maintenance of the counterparty database in the credit system.
Build and prepare reports/presentations for Credit team and senior management on a scheduled and ad hoc basis.

What We Do
Castleton Commodities International is an independent global energy commodity merchant and infrastructure asset investor. As a trader, CCI deploys capital on a proprietary basis in the physical and financial commodity markets, providing the Company with market insights and access. As a strategic investor and developer, CCI leverages its market expertise, operations capabilities, and industry knowledge to invest in, and develop, select commodity infrastructure assets.
